In today’s interconnected world, network security is more important than ever With cyber attacks and data breaches becoming increasingly common, it is essential for businesses and individuals to take steps to protect their digital assets Network security refers to the measures taken to protect the integrity, confidentiality, and availability of data transmitted over a network From firewalls and encryption to antivirus software and password protection, there are a variety of tools and techniques that can help secure your network and keep your information safe.
One of the key components of network security is a firewall A firewall is a network security system that monitors and controls incoming and outgoing network traffic based on predetermined security rules Firewalls can help prevent unauthorized access to your network and protect against cyber attacks such as malware and phishing scams There are several types of firewalls available, including hardware firewalls that are installed on a network device and software firewalls that are installed on a computer or server.
Another important aspect of network security is encryption Encryption is the process of encoding data in such a way that only authorized parties can access it By encrypting sensitive data such as passwords, financial information, and personal documents, you can help protect it from unauthorized access and theft There are several encryption algorithms available, including AES (Advanced Encryption Standard) and RSA (Rivest-Shamir-Adleman), that can be used to secure your data and communications.
In addition to firewalls and encryption, antivirus software is an essential tool for network security Antivirus software helps protect your computer or network from malicious software such as viruses, worms, and Trojans By regularly scanning your system for threats and removing any malicious software that is found, you can help prevent malware infections and keep your data safe Many antivirus programs also include features such as real-time scanning and automatic updates to help keep your system protected against the latest threats.

By using a combination of letters, numbers, and special characters, you can create a password that is difficult for hackers to guess It is also important to use different passwords for each of your accounts to minimize the risk of a security breach In addition, enabling two-factor authentication can provide an extra layer of security by requiring a second form of verification, such as a code sent to your phone, before accessing your accounts.
Regular software updates are also crucial for network security Software updates often include patches and fixes for known security vulnerabilities, so it is important to keep your operating system, applications, and security software up to date By regularly installing updates and patches, you can help protect your system from known exploits and vulnerabilities that could be used by hackers to gain access to your network.
Employee training is another important aspect of network security Human error is one of the leading causes of data breaches, so it is essential to educate employees about best practices for network security Training employees on how to recognize phishing emails, avoid downloading malicious attachments, and safely handle sensitive data can help reduce the risk of a security breach It is also important to establish clear security policies and procedures to ensure that employees understand their responsibilities for protecting company data.
